Achieving the perfect balance between acoustic tuning and visual aesthetics requires some experimentation. Start by positioning your speakers at ear level when seated, ensuring they are facing directly toward your listening area. Avoid placing them too close to walls or corners, as this can cause exaggerated bass and muddiness. Instead, give them some space to breathe, which helps with sound clarity and reduces unwanted reflections. As you fine-tune their placement, think about how the setup looks overall. You may find that a slight shift not only improves sound but also enhances the visual harmony of your room. How Does Speaker Height Influence Listening Experience?

Speaker height considerably influences your listening experience by affecting audio clarity. When your speakers are positioned at ear level, you’ll notice sharper, more detailed sound, making it easier to catch nuances in music or dialogue. If they’re too high or low, sound can become muffled or unbalanced. Adjusting speaker height to match your ear level guarantees ideal audio clarity, enhancing your overall enjoyment and immersion during listening sessions.
